Transaction 967397ef72c090e0634916f679fde2aeb471f99162e50b4d997baae125d41f86
1 Input
1 Output
-
967397ef72c090e0634916f679fde2aeb471f99162e50b4d997baae125d41f86:0
- value
- 1018043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 183eec271f948827fbbb9bec3e28cda546af6b4b OP_EQUAL
- address
- 33uDX5TaJnLeYMnN7HE18VKDUbRuw6Fq2x